Rev-A-Shelf closet basket gives you pull-out closet storage in a steel wire basket sized for wider closet openings. This chrome closet basket is a side mount closet basket made by Rev-A-Shelf Corporation and measures 30 inches wide, 12 inches deep, and 7 inches high. The basket is designed for closet storage basket use where you want visible contents and easier access than a fixed shelf. It includes heavy duty ball bearing slides with a bayonet mounting system configured to the 32mm system. The removable closet basket rests on top of the slides, which helps reduce the torque twist found in other designs. A side mount closet basket works well when a buyer wants better access than a fixed shelf but does not need a closed drawer front. In a reach-in closet, pantry-style wardrobe section, or utility storage area, a pull-out closet basket lets the contents move toward the user instead of forcing the user to reach into the back of a shelf. That matters for folded clothing, accessories, small bins, or supplies that can get lost in deep shelf spaces.
This Rev-A-Shelf closet basket is built as a 30 inch closet basket with a 12 inch depth and 7 inch height, so it fits projects where width is available but a shallower basket is preferred. The steel wire basket format keeps contents visible from above, which can help buyers sort items faster during daily use. Because the basket is removable and can be reinstalled, it also suits projects where the user wants to load the basket outside the opening or remove it for cleaning.
The heavy duty ball bearing slides are a practical detail for installers and serious DIY buyers. Verified product data states the slides are rated at 100 lb and use a bayonet mounting system configured to the 32mm system. That can be useful in panel-based closet construction where consistent hole spacing matters. The basket rests on top of the slides, and the product data states this reduces torque twist that is inherent in other designs. For a buyer comparing basket styles, that design detail can matter when storing uneven or shifting contents.
